Transporting temperature-sensitive pharmaceutical goods Requires Validated insulated packaging, Appropriate refrigerants, and maintained temperature monitoring. Select an express service where possible, stabilize gel packs, and include a data logger in the carton to verify that medical drugs stayed within their labeled temperature range.
Fragile glass vials of pharmaceutical goods need to be packed in Molded trays with Top and bottom cushioning. Place trays inside a sturdy shipping box and block and brace with void-fill so nothing moves. For moisture-sensitive medical drugs, integrate this with moisture-barrier inner bags and desiccants.
International shipments of medical drugs typically necessitate a detailed commercial invoice, packing list, and any Licenses required by the importing country. Many destinations also Expect Certificates of Analysis, proof of GDP-compliant handling, and clear temperature instructions for cold-chain medicines. Verify requirements with your customs broker before shipping.
For moisture-sensitive pharmaceutical goods, specify Foil-laminate pouches plus desiccant sachets inside the packaging. Seal cartons tightly, avoid damaged boxes, and Choose transport options that minimize exposure to rain and high humidity, such as covered docks and climate-controlled linehaul for medical drugs.
High-value medical drugs usually require Specialized cargo insurance that covers temperature excursions, breakage, and theft. Work with an insurer familiar with pharmaceutical goods, Declare the full replacement value, and store temperature and handling records so claims can be processed efficiently if something goes wrong.
Pharmaceuticals require temperature-controlled environments to maintain efficacy, typically between 2°C and 8°C. It is essential to use validated shipping containers that monitor temperature during transit to comply with regulatory standards.
Required documentation includes a commercial invoice, packing list, airway bill, and specific certificates such as Certificate of Origin and any necessary import permits from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) to ensure compliance with U.S. regulations.
